发明名称 SPACECRAFT POWER SUPPLY SYSTEM
摘要 FIELD: electrical engineering.SUBSTANCE: invention relates to on-board power systems (SEP), primarily of low-orbit spacecraft (SC) with three-axis orientation. SEP comprises a solar panels with device for changing orientation, which are arranged on outer side of lateral honeycomb panels of device container. In lateral, top and bottom honeycomb panels of container are built heat pipes. SEP also has four identical power supply subsystems: two working and two backup. Each subsystem is installed on one of internal lateral surfaces of honeycomb panels and comprises an accumulator battery with charging and discharge device. A single module of two such devices of adjacent subsystems is installed on one lateral honeycomb panel. Part of outer lateral surface of honeycomb panels has a temperature-control coating with A≤ 0.2 and ε ≥ 0.8, and remaining portion is coated with heat insulation. All honeycomb panels are connected with collector heat pipes with electric heaters.EFFECT: technical result is optimisation of layout of SEP on spacecraft, reduced weight and improvement of thermal stabilisation of SEP main units.1 cl, 3 dwg
